MOT History

9 pass 3 fail
Pass 10 Jan 2026 82,535 miles

Nearside Front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ge outer shoulder badly worn should replace. (5.2.3 (e))

Offside Front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ge outer shoulder. (5.2.3 (e))

Offside Rear Registration plate lamp inoperative in the case of multiple lamps or light sources (4.7.1 (b) (i))

Suspension arm pin or bush worn but not resulting in excessive movement both side front rear bushes cracking. (5.3.4 (a) (i))

Fail 8 Jan 2026 82,535 miles

Offside Front Headlamp not working on dipped beam (4.1.1 (a) (ii))

Offside Front Outer Drive shaft joint constant velocity boot split or insecure, no longer prevents the ingress of dirt need to be ssecure . (6.1.7 (g) (ii))

Nearside Front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ge outer shoulder badly worn should replace. (5.2.3 (e))

Offside Front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ge outer shoulder. (5.2.3 (e))

Offside Rear Registration plate lamp inoperative in the case of multiple lamps or light sources (4.7.1 (b) (i))

Suspension arm pin or bush worn but not resulting in excessive movement both side front rear bushes cracking. (5.3.4 (a) (i))

Pass 24 Jan 2025 76,825 miles

Front Lower Suspension arm pin or bush worn but not resulting in excessive movement Front most bush starting to delaminate. Both sides (5.3.4 (a) (i))

Front Lower Suspension arm pin or bush worn but not resulting in excessive movement Rear most bush cracked and perished. Both sides (5.3.4 (a) (i))

Front Upper Oil leak, but not excessive (8.4.1 (a) (i))

Offside Front Track rod end ball joint dust cover damaged or deteriorated, but preventing the ingress of dirt (2.1.3 (g) (i))

Pass 27 Jan 2024 70,982 miles

Nearside Front Lower Sub-frame pin or bush worn but not resulting in excessive movement Front bush lifting (5.3.4 (a) (i))

Offside Front Lower Sub-frame pin or bush worn but not resulting in excessive movement Front bush lifting (5.3.4 (a) (i))

Rear Tyre slightly damaged/cracking or perishing Both perished and cracking (5.2.3 (d) (ii))

Fail 25 Jan 2024 70,982 miles

Nearside Headlamp aim too low (4.1.2 (a))

Nearside Headlamp light intensity severely reduced (4.1.4 (a))

Offside Headlamp aim too high (4.1.2 (a))

Offside Headlamp insecure Mounting broken (4.1.1 (c))

Nearside Front Lower Sub-frame pin or bush worn but not resulting in excessive movement Front bush lifting (5.3.4 (a) (i))

Offside Front Lower Sub-frame pin or bush worn but not resulting in excessive movement Front bush lifting (5.3.4 (a) (i))

Rear Tyre slightly damaged/cracking or perishing Both perished and cracking (5.2.3 (d) (ii))

Pass 9 Nov 2022 58,655 miles

Nearside Obligatory mirror slightly loose (3.3 (b) (i))

Fail 9 Nov 2022 58,655 miles

Registration plate lamp inoperative in the case of a single lamp or all lamps Both (4.7.1 (b) (ii))

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m Both fronts 205/55/16 (5.2.3 (e)) DANGEROUS

Nearside Obligatory mirror slightly loose (3.3 (b) (i))

Pass 17 Nov 2021 45,486 miles
Pass 8 Mar 2021 42,877 miles

Child Seat fitted not allowing full inspection of adult belt ()

Nearside Front Tyre has a cut but not deep enough to reach the ply or cords outer side wall (5.2.3 (d) (i))

Offside Front Tyre worn close to legal limit/worn on edge on legal limit - advise change asap (5.2.3 (e))

Rear Tyre slightly damaged/cracking or perishing both sides (5.2.3 (d) (ii))

Pass 27 Feb 2020 38,808 miles

Nearside Rear tyre outer side wall starting to crack

Offside Rear tyre outer side wall starting to crack

Pass 20 Mar 2019 28,816 miles

Nearside Front Brake pad(s) wearing thin (1.1.13 (a) (ii))

Offside Front Brake pad(s) wearing thin (1.1.13 (a) (ii))

Pass 15 Mar 2018 19,879 miles

KM15 MVC is a 2015 Peugeot 2008 in White with a 1,560c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.

Across all 2015 Peugeot 2008 models, the average MOT pass rate is 79.5% with a typical mileage of 49,532 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The Peugeot 2008 typically stays on UK roads for around 13 years. At 11 years old, this Peugeot 2008 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
